8/12/2023 0 Comments Sqlitestudio databasesUnlike client–server database management systems, the SQLite engine has no standalone processes with which the application program communicates. SQLite was designed to allow the program to be operated without installing a database management system or requiring a database administrator. SQLite is one of four formats recommended for long-term storage of datasets approved for use by the Library of Congress. ![]() In 2018, SQLite adopted a Code of Conduct based on the Rule of Saint Benedict which caused some controversy and was later renamed as a Code of Ethics. In 2011, Hipp announced his plans to add a NoSQL interface to SQLite, as well as announcing UnQL, a functional superset of SQL designed for document-oriented databases. In June 2004, SQLite 3.0 added internationalization, manifest typing, and other major improvements, partially funded by America Online. In September 2001, SQLite 2.0 replaced gdbm with a custom B-tree implementation, adding transaction capability. In August 2000, version 1.0 of SQLite was released, with storage based on gdbm (GNU Database Manager). Hipp was designing software used for a damage-control system aboard guided-missile destroyers, which originally used HP-UX with an IBM Informix database back-end. Richard Hipp designed SQLite in the spring of 2000 while working for General Dynamics on contract with the United States Navy. This means that one can, for example, insert a string into a column defined as an integer.ĭ. It generally follows PostgreSQL syntax, but does not enforce type checking by default. Many programming languages have bindings to the SQLite library. It is the most widely deployed database engine, as it is used by several of the top web browsers, operating systems, mobile phones, and other embedded systems. As such, it belongs to the family of embedded databases. It is not a standalone app rather, it is a library that software developers embed in their apps. SQLite ( / ˌ ɛ s ˌ k juː ˌ ɛ l ˈ aɪ t/, / ˈ s iː k w ə ˌ l aɪ t/ ) is a database engine written in the C programming language. The most important challenge is to have a good model that simplifies the design on the applicative side and also simplifies the mapping to your application's object using an ORM.sqlite. This article showed how to create a basic database with only one table. You can switch to the tab data to refresh, add, delete your database's data If no error occurs you will have the following message in the status area. Once the script will be shown on the screen, confirm it. ![]() Once you have created all your needed columns, you can commit your changes and then they will be effective You can also add a constraint if needed.įor example for the following screenshot, we are creating the barcode column having the type varchar and it's a primary key You are in the tab Structure of the table, you can add your needed columns with their types. Once you added the DB you should have it in your databases list, Select it and click the icon to add a table Then browse your folders to add your DB.In our case products.db Now go to your downloaded folder and open the SQLiteStudio.exe and then click the icon to add the database Step 3: Add your database using Sqlite studio So type the command as follows, and your DB will be created in the same folder. let's suppose that we are building a products database. Once you are in the folder of binaries, you can use the sqlitestudiocli.exe to create your database. To create a database you need to open the command line and then navigate to your SqliteStudio's folder. Once you download the sqliteStudio, you will get a binary folder that contains all the needed DLLs and the exe. It can be downloaded from the following link ![]() ) and it gives the possibility to do it using scripting or the user interface. SqliteStudio: Sqlite Studio is a tool that allows to perform several operations on a Sqlite database (creation, update, export.In these cases, Sqlite can be the best choice. In some projects, we need just to store data in an embedded DB in the application with a minimal set of security without needing to install a DBMS with several DB services or processes that can complexify the environment without any need. One of the biggest dilemmas before starting the implementation of a new project is the choice of the technology of the database.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|